New program addresses women’s needs when developing medical devices

Share

The Center for Devices and Radiological Health, part of the U.S. Food and Drug Administration (FDA), has launched a new program designed to look more closely at medical device use and the health of women (HoW). Goals of HoW include improving the consistent, and communication of information to patients and providers that is specific to women’s needs for the safe and effective use of medical devices.
